#b90dbc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b90dbc is composed of 72.5% red, 5.1%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.6% cyan, 93.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#b90db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#730079.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#b90dbc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b90dbc has RGB values of R:185, G:13,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12127676.

Shades and Tints of #b90dbc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040005 is the darkest color, while #fef1fe is the lightest one.
